Subject: Insurance Renewal — Carrow & Venn Policy

Team,

Our commercial liability policy with Carrow & Venn comes up for renewal on the first of next month. Premiums are rising roughly nine percent, reflecting the expanded Halverton warehouse coverage. Marta Quill has reviewed the terms and recommends we accept, with one rider adjustment on fleet coverage. Please flag client commitments that depend on current certificate levels by Friday. The renewal also affects how we position next year's contracts.

internal memo for tagef-hadup: Gross margin on Ulaath came in at 15 percent against a plan of 5 percent. Only 7 of the 120 pilot accounts renewed Ulaath, so a churn review is set for October 15.

Handover note — Marketing budget, Q3

From outgoing Director Pell to incoming Director Varga: the marketing budget for the Brightmere line has been reduced by 18%. Sponsorships are paused; digital spend continues at reduced rates. Agency contracts with Fenlow Creative were renegotiated last month. Department heads should plan accordingly. Further context is set out below.

confidential, bagep-fajef: Gross margin on Druwyn came in at 5 percent against a plan of 15 percent. Only 5 of the 80 pilot accounts renewed Druwyn, so a churn review is set for April 1.

Please cascade the following to your branch managers with care. Effective next quarter, we will stop accepting new orders for the Parlane appliance series. Existing stock may be sold through, but no replenishment will be issued after the cut-off. Warranty service continues for the full contractual period; spares will route through the Hartveil depot. Branch managers should prepare customer scripts using the attached guidance and avoid speculation about successor products. The confidential summary of the related business plans appears below.

internal memo for kadug-tawep: The northern region missed its Wenvan quota by 27.3 percent last quarter. Soroxox Holdings plans to lower the Aldix list price by 8.2 percent in November. The steering committee signed off on a budget of $264.1 million for Project Briix. The renewal with Quenethax Freight closes at $65.6 million a year, 21.0 percent below the last contract.